View Full Version : Compilatore Java
morgiamarco
15-11-2006, 10:04
Salve, mi sapreste consigliare un compilatore java leggero e veloce.
Grazie
Salve, mi sapreste consigliare un compilatore java leggero e veloce.Il compilatore per eccellenza è quello della Sun (JDK).
Se anche ne esistessero altri mi sento di sconsigliarteli.
GrandeLucifero
19-02-2007, 21:33
Riuppo :D
link dove scaricare, cosa scaricare ?
Ma soprattutto, quali sono gli strumenti per usarlo ?
faccio un file di testo con il blocco note e poi lo compilo ?
Quali sono i metodi per aprire una finestra e disegnare un pixel ? :mc:
Quali funzioni matematiche con Floating point posso usare ? :sofico:
:wtf:
jappilas
19-02-2007, 21:51
Il compilatore per eccellenza è quello della Sun (JDK).ma afaik, il compilatore del JDK crea file .class in bytecode , magari la domanda riguardava l' eventuale presenza e livello funzionale di compilatori java nativi :O
Se anche ne esistessero altri mi sento di sconsigliarteli.anche il GCJ o il Jet (http://www.excelsior-usa.com/jet.html)? :stordita:
yorkeiser
20-02-2007, 09:22
Riuppo :D
link dove scaricare, cosa scaricare ?
Ma soprattutto, quali sono gli strumenti per usarlo ?
faccio un file di testo con il blocco note e poi lo compilo ?
Quali sono i metodi per aprire una finestra e disegnare un pixel ? :mc:
Quali funzioni matematiche con Floating point posso usare ? :sofico:
:wtf:
Vai sul sito della Sun (www.sun.com), segui i link per Java e scarichi l'ultimo JDK (Java Developer Kit), che comprende tutte le classi base da importare e molte utility, tra cui il compilatore stesso (javac.exe). Il JDK dovrebbe essere nella forma J2SEqualcosa, direi che per iniziare la Standard Edition ti va più che bene.
Teoricamente, per file piccoli puoi tranquillamente andare da editor di testo e compilare a mano tramite il comando javac sorgente.java
Se poi preferisci sviluppare con un IDE grafico - consigliato se fai roba un po' più complessa - la scelta solitamente ricade su Eclipse (non ricordo il sito, ma basta che googli un attimo eclipse + ide) che tra l'altro è discretamente personalizzabile e puoi utilizzarlo come IDE anche per altri linguaggi.
Ovviamente è tutta roba gratuita
Eclipse è veramente un bel mattone per macchine un po' datate.
yorkeiser
20-02-2007, 16:12
Eclipse è veramente un bel mattone per macchine un po' datate.
Non posso che darti ragione; più che altro, mangia TANTA ram. Comunque io lo uso correntemente con lo scassone che mi porto in ufficio (P4 1.3 Ghz, 512 RAM) e cammina discretamente. Sotto le 512 di ram, tuttavia, la vedo dura
GrandeLucifero
20-02-2007, 17:53
Ok :)
http://java.sun.com/javase/downloads/index.jsp
ho scaricato ed eseguito il file "jdk-6-windows-i586.exe"
e in programmi ha installato la cartella "JAVA" e 2 sottocartelle "jdk1.6.0" e "jre1.6.0"
Và bene questo per compilare ? :wtf:
GrandeLucifero
20-02-2007, 18:48
C'è un libro dove imparare a programmare in Java ?
quale si usa normalmete ? :fagiano:
P.S. conosco molto bene il C, il Prolog, il Lisp, quindi non è che comincio ora a programmare ;)
ma con il Java parto da 0, anzi da -40 ... :rolleyes:
Perry_Rhodan
20-02-2007, 19:25
C'è un libro dove imparare a programmare in Java ?
quale si usa normalmete ? :fagiano:
P.S. conosco molto bene il C, il Prolog, il Lisp, quindi non è che comincio ora a programmare ;)
ma con il Java parto da 0, anzi da -40 ... :rolleyes:
Thinking in Java di Bruce Eckel, un po' datato (la versione gratuita) e in inglese, ma io l'ho trovato utile.
Molto utili i tutorial presenti sul sito della sun, indispensabili i docs sulle varie classi.
Eclipse è veramente un bel mattone per macchine un po' datate.
:rotfl: :rotfl: :rotfl:
Allora non hai visto Netbeans...
C'è un libro dove imparare a programmare in Java ?
quale si usa normalmete ? :fagiano:
P.S. conosco molto bene il C, il Prolog, il Lisp, quindi non è che comincio ora a programmare ;)
ma con il Java parto da 0, anzi da -40 ... :rolleyes:
Per cominciare, la mia guida, la trovi in firma ;)
:rotfl: :rotfl: :rotfl:
Allora non hai visto Netbeans...
Pure quello è un bel mattone ma meno di eclipse.
vBulletin® v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.